We started in March (concept), the real work began in April (writing). Graphics started in May, in parallel with writing - a lot has changed, the one influencing the other. June & July = graphics & text. July was also the OST. August the engine (our simple menu). So about 6 months. The game has around 22.000 words, so it will last around an hour.
